Hello there!

I love this theme, but i've always been a fan of adding the next & previous tab on thumbnail/album pages. I used this (http://forum.coppermine-gallery.net/index.php/topic,8166.0.html) hack for macosx theme and it worked fine however i can't manage to apply this hack to the ChaoticSoul theme.

If there is any issue with my site setup that's causing the hack not to work you can see my site here (http://83.226.208.220/gallery/thumbnails.php?album=100) (also in this page is where i would want the hack + albums page)

Thanks for your time.

In the future please don't double post.

Follow the directions here to update include/functions.inc.php.

Then replace the below code for $template_tab_display with what's in the theme.php:

Code: [Select]
// Template used for tabbed display
$template_tab_display = array('left_text' => '<td class="graybox" width="100%%" align="left" valign="middle" style="white-space: nowrap;">{LEFT_TEXT}</td>' . "\n",
    'tab_header' => '',
    'tab_trailer' => '',
    'active_tab' => '<td class="graybox2" align="left" valign="middle" style="white-space: nowrap;"><img src="images/spacer.gif" width="1" height="1" alt="" />' . "\n" . '<b>%d</b></td>',
    'inactive_tab' => '<td class="graybox2" align="left" valign="middle" style="white-space: nowrap;"><img src="images/spacer.gif" width="1" height="1" alt="" />' . "\n" . '<a href="{LINK}"><b>%d</b></a></td>' . "\n",
    'inactive_prev_tab' => '<td class="graybox2" align="left" valign="middle" style="white-space: nowrap;"><img src="images/spacer.gif" width="1" height="1" alt="" />' . "\n" . '<a href="{LINK}"><b>PREV</b></a></td>' . "\n",
    'inactive_next_tab' => '<td class="graybox2" align="left" valign="middle" style="white-space: nowrap;"><img src="images/spacer.gif" width="1" height="1" alt="" />' . "\n" . '<a href="{LINK}"><b>NEXT</b></a></td>' . "\n",
);
